The Great Deception of the Order Book

The lit order book, the streaming ticker of bids and asks, presents a compelling picture of market depth. For the uninitiated, this readily available data seems to offer a complete view of market liquidity, a transparent sea of opportunity. Traders executing small orders can operate effectively within this environment, interacting with the top layers of the book without materially affecting the prevailing price.

This surface-level liquidity functions as the visible entry point to the market, a necessary and functional component of the global financial machine. It provides immediate price discovery for retail-sized positions and serves as a public benchmark for all participants.

A fundamental shift occurs when trade sizes grow. For serious traders and institutions managing substantial capital, the on-screen order book reveals its true nature a carefully curated facade. The liquidity displayed is often just the tip of an iceberg, with the vast majority of true market depth held back by institutional players. Attempting to execute a large block order directly against the visible book triggers a cascade of adverse effects.

The moment a large buy order starts consuming the visible offers, the price runs away from the trader. This phenomenon, known as price impact or slippage, directly increases the cost basis of the position. What looked like a deep market evaporates, forcing the trader to pay progressively higher prices to fill the order.

This immediate price impact is compounded by a more subtle, yet equally damaging, consequence information leakage. A large order moving through the lit market is a public broadcast of intent. Sophisticated algorithmic and high-frequency trading firms are designed to detect these footprints instantly. They can identify the start of a large execution and trade ahead of it, a practice known as front-running.

These predatory strategies effectively tax large traders, capitalizing on the information they have been forced to reveal. The very act of participation in the on-screen market becomes a liability, signaling your strategy to the entire world and turning potential allies into competitors.

The challenge for any trader seeking to operate at scale is to access the deep liquidity that resides off-screen. This is the domain of institutional market makers and large trading desks who hold significant inventory but will not expose it to the predatory, anonymous environment of the central limit order book. They withhold their true size to protect themselves from the very information leakage that plagues large traders.

Accessing this silent pool of liquidity requires a different method of engagement, one built on private negotiation and direct, discreet communication. It requires a system that allows for the discovery of size without alarming the broader market, ensuring that the execution of a large trade remains a private affair between committed parties.

The Execution Alchemist Handbook

Mastering the market requires moving from a passive price-taker to a proactive liquidity-seeker. The mechanism for this transition is the Request for Quote (RFQ) system, a professional-grade communication tool that re-engineers the trade execution process. It allows a trader to privately broadcast their intention to trade a specific instrument and size to a select group of institutional market makers.

This single action initiates a competitive and discreet auction, compelling liquidity providers to offer their best price directly to the trader, away from the disruptive glare of the public order book. The process is one of commanding liquidity on your terms, ensuring that your size becomes an advantage, not a vulnerability.

The RFQ System a Superior Engagement Model

The RFQ process is a structured dialogue designed for efficiency and optimal pricing. It inverts the dynamic of the lit market. Instead of chasing fleeting liquidity on a public screen, you bring the market’s deepest players to you in a confidential environment. This automated price discovery process encourages fierce competition among market makers, who must bid aggressively to win the right to fill your order.

The entire engagement, from request to execution, occurs within seconds, transforming what was once a manual and time-consuming negotiation into a streamlined, digital workflow. This integration with modern Execution Management Systems (EMS) provides the operational efficiency of on-screen trading with the pricing benefits of a private, over-the-counter (OTC) transaction.

Anatomy of a Block Options Trade

Consider the practical application for a trader looking to establish a significant position in an options contract. The objective is to purchase 1,000 contracts of an out-of-the-money call option on a major digital asset. The on-screen market shows a wide bid-ask spread and limited depth, perhaps only 50 contracts available at the offer price before the price gaps up significantly. Executing this trade on the lit market would be an exercise in cost accumulation.

The trader would first exhaust the initial 50 contracts, pushing the offer price higher. Each subsequent fill would come at a worse price, and the aggressive buying activity would signal to the market that a large participant is active. Algorithmic systems would likely pull their offers or widen their spreads, exacerbating the slippage.

The final average price paid could be substantially higher than the price quoted before the trade began. The total cost is not just the price paid, but also the opportunity cost of the market moving away from the entry point.

Using an RFQ system changes the entire sequence. The trader initiates a request for 1,000 contracts. This request is routed simultaneously to five or six of the largest options market makers. These firms see the full size of the desired trade and respond with a two-sided quote.

Because they are competing only against a few other sophisticated players, their quotes are tight and reflect their true willingness to trade that size. The trader’s screen populates with multiple competitive bids and asks. The system highlights the best bid and best offer, allowing the trader to execute the full 1,000 contracts in a single transaction at a firm, guaranteed price. There is no slippage and no information leakage. The trade is done, and the broader market is none the wiser.

The Strategic Application for Derivatives

The power of the RFQ process extends far beyond simple single-leg trades. It is an essential tool for executing complex, multi-leg options strategies with precision. Attempting to “leg into” a complex spread on the lit market is fraught with risk.

For instance, executing a four-legged Iron Condor by trading each leg individually exposes the trader to execution risk on each component. The price of one leg can move adversely while you are trying to execute another, turning a theoretically profitable setup into a loss before it is even fully established.

An RFQ system solves this entirely. Platforms like Deribit’s Block RFQ allow users to request a quote for a complex structure as a single, unified package. A trader can build a custom strategy with up to 20 legs, with no restrictions on the ratios between them, and submit it for a single, all-in price.

Market makers evaluate the net risk of the entire package and provide a single quote. This has several profound advantages:

  • Guaranteed Execution. The entire multi-leg position is executed simultaneously at a known net price. This eliminates the risk of the market moving between the execution of different legs.
  • Tighter Pricing. Market makers can often provide better pricing on a package than on its individual components. They can net their risks internally, and the competitive pressure of the RFQ auction forces them to pass some of that efficiency on to the trader.
  • Access to Illiquid Markets. For options on less-traded assets or for strikes and tenors far from the current price, on-screen liquidity can be nonexistent. An RFQ system is often the only viable way to source institutional-level liquidity for these instruments, as it directly taps the inventories of dedicated market makers.
  • Rolling Large Positions. When a large options position is nearing expiration, rolling it forward to a new expiration date can be a significant challenge on the lit market. An RFQ allows the trader to request a quote for the entire roll as a single transaction (e.g. “sell 500 of the June calls, buy 500 of the September calls”). This ensures a clean, efficient execution at a competitive spread.

This method transforms derivatives trading from a reactive process of hunting for liquidity into a proactive process of defining your desired structure and commanding the market to price it for you. It is the standard operating procedure for institutional desks and a critical upgrade for any serious trader aiming to optimize their execution edge.

Advanced Risk Management during Volatility

The true test of any trading system comes during periods of extreme market stress. When volatility spikes, on-screen liquidity evaporates almost instantly. Bid-ask spreads widen to untenable levels, and order books become perilously thin. In these moments, attempting to execute a large, urgent hedge on the public market is an act of desperation.

It guarantees maximum slippage and can trigger further panic as other participants see the large order flow. This is precisely when an RFQ system becomes a critical piece of risk management infrastructure. It provides a direct line to the market’s core liquidity providers who are equipped to price large risks even in volatile conditions. The ability to discreetly place a large hedge or liquidate a position at a competitive, firm price during a market dislocation is a defensive capability of immense value. It allows a portfolio manager to act decisively to protect capital while others are paralyzed by dysfunctional on-screen markets.
